I've never owned an N810 (I own two N800s, however!) but those who have an N810 and have tried the N900 say that the keyboard of the N900 is better for typing on than the N810's keyboard.
Apart from better keyboard, N900 benefits from the finger-oriented ui design. N810 UI can be slightly annoying if you are reluctant to pull out the stylus.

It's not like the N810 couldn't in theory be improved for better fingering (increase widget sizes, use fremantle style menus, kinetic panning instead of scrollbars everywhere), but that's unlikely to get done soon.

OTOH, second hand N810's are going to be very cheap when N900's come about, and since you can use 3g data through your phone, N810 is not a bad purchase either.
